From a3ebb54b14e2d33e06756cfaedb90a5eab71f7a1 Mon Sep 17 00:00:00 2001 From: Geoff Bourne Date: Fri, 8 Nov 2024 19:00:36 -0600 Subject: [PATCH 1/3] modrinth: more info in error when dependency has no applicable files --- Dockerfile |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Dockerfile b/Dockerfile index d52c7c73b26..bc87c44f73c 100644 --- a/Dockerfile +++ b/Dockerfile @@ -50,7 +50,7 @@ RUN easy-add --var os=${TARGETOS} --var arch=${TARGETARCH}${TARGETVARIANT} \ --var version=${MC_SERVER_RUNNER_VERSION} --var app=mc-server-runner --file {{.app}} \ --from ${GITHUB_BASEURL}/itzg/{{.app}}/releases/download/{{.version}}/{{.app}}_{{.version}}_{{.os}}_{{.arch}}.tar.gz -ARG MC_HELPER_VERSION=1.40.2 +ARG MC_HELPER_VERSION=1.40.4 ARG MC_HELPER_BASE_URL=${GITHUB_BASEURL}/itzg/mc-image-helper/releases/download/${MC_HELPER_VERSION} # used for cache busting local copy of mc-image-helper ARG MC_HELPER_REV=1 From a2f82e160bd184ceb41dfa45d66a9ee88e55d123 Mon Sep 17 00:00:00 2001 From: Geoff Bourne Date: Sat, 9 Nov 2024 11:30:18 -0600 Subject: [PATCH 2/3] Remove resource packs from vanillatweaks_file test --- tests/setuponlytests/vanillatweaks_file/docker-compose.yml |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/tests/setuponlytests/vanillatweaks_file/docker-compose.yml b/tests/setuponlytests/vanillatweaks_file/docker-compose.yml index b2b5986fa53..8786d85d710 100644 --- a/tests/setuponlytests/vanillatweaks_file/docker-compose.yml +++ b/tests/setuponlytests/vanillatweaks_file/docker-compose.yml @@ -3,7 +3,7 @@ services: restart: "no" image: ${IMAGE_TO_TEST:-itzg/minecraft-server} environment: - VANILLATWEAKS_FILE: /config/vt-datapacks.json,/config/vt-craftingtweaks.json,/config/vt-resourcepacks.json + VANILLATWEAKS_FILE: /config/vt-datapacks.json,/config/vt-craftingtweaks.json EULA: "TRUE" SETUP_ONLY: "TRUE" # the following are only used to speed up test execution @@ -14,6 +14,5 @@ services: - ./data:/data - ./vt-datapacks.json:/config/vt-datapacks.json:ro - ./vt-craftingtweaks.json:/config/vt-craftingtweaks.json:ro - - ./vt-resourcepacks.json:/config/vt-resourcepacks.json:ro # the following are only used to speed up test execution - ./verify.sh:/servers/fake.jar From 19a5302834650d07b534e4d01feefd9eb3137880 Mon Sep 17 00:00:00 2001 From: Geoff Bourne Date: Sat, 9 Nov 2024 11:41:12 -0600 Subject: [PATCH 3/3] Disable vanillatweaks_file test for now --- tests/setuponlytests/vanillatweaks_file/require.sh | 1 + 1 file changed, 1 insertion(+) create mode 100755 tests/setuponlytests/vanillatweaks_file/require.sh diff --git a/tests/setuponlytests/vanillatweaks_file/require.sh b/tests/setuponlytests/vanillatweaks_file/require.sh new file mode 100755 index 00000000000..a3b89f114b9 --- /dev/null +++ b/tests/setuponlytests/vanillatweaks_file/require.sh @@ -0,0 +1 @@ +[[ $EXTENDED_TESTS ]] || exit 1 \ No newline at end of file